Mercurial > octave-nkf
diff octMakefile.in @ 3845:d68c34dc9c25
[project @ 2001-07-26 02:11:05 by jwe]
author | jwe |
---|---|
date | Thu, 26 Jul 2001 02:11:05 +0000 |
parents | 77a11ed451d4 |
children | d6acb650b9e6 |
line wrap: on
line diff
--- a/octMakefile.in Mon Jul 23 20:07:46 2001 +0000 +++ b/octMakefile.in Thu Jul 26 02:11:05 2001 +0000 @@ -27,8 +27,8 @@ BUGS COPYING FLEX.patch INSTALL INSTALL.OCTAVE NEWS NEWS.[0-9] \ PROJECTS README README.Linux README.Windows README.MachTen ROADMAP \ SENDING-PATCHES THANKS move-if-change octave-sh octave-bug.in \ - install-octave.in mkinstalldirs mkoctfile.in texi2dvi \ - ChangeLog ChangeLog.[0-9] + octave-config.in install-octave.in mkinstalldirs mkoctfile.in \ + texi2dvi ChangeLog ChangeLog.[0-9] # Complete directory trees to distribute. DISTDIRS = glob kpathsea # plplot @@ -54,7 +54,7 @@ ChangeLog ChangeLog.[0-9] BINDISTFILES = $(addprefix $(srcdir)/, $(XBINDISTFILES)) \ - octave-bug config.status config.h VERSION ARCH + octave-bug octave-config config.status config.h VERSION ARCH # Subdirectories in which to run `make bin-dist'. BINDISTSUBDIRS = libcruft liboctave src scripts doc emacs examples @@ -67,7 +67,7 @@ `echo $(localfcnfilepath) | awk -F: '{for (i=1; i<=NF; i++) print $$i}'` \ `echo $(localoctfilepath) | awk -F: '{for (i=1; i<=NF; i++) print $$i}'` -all: octave-bug mkoctfile src +all: octave-bug octave-config mkoctfile src .PHONY: all src: $(SUBDIRS) @@ -78,6 +78,10 @@ @$(do-subst-config-vals) chmod a+rx $@ +octave-config: octave-config.in Makeconf octMakefile + @$(do-subst-default-vals) + chmod a+rx $@ + mkoctfile: mkoctfile.in Makeconf octMakefile @$(do-subst-config-vals) chmod a+rx $@ @@ -107,6 +111,9 @@ rm -f $(bindir)/octave-bug $(INSTALL_SCRIPT) octave-bug $(bindir)/octave-bug-$(version) cd $(bindir); $(LN_S) octave-bug-$(version) octave-bug + rm -f $(bindir)/octave-config + $(INSTALL_SCRIPT) octave-config $(bindir)/octave-config-$(version) + cd $(bindir); $(LN_S) octave-config-$(version) octave-config rm -f $(bindir)/mkoctfile $(INSTALL_SCRIPT) mkoctfile $(bindir)/mkoctfile-$(version) cd $(bindir); $(LN_S) mkoctfile-$(version) mkoctfile @@ -131,7 +138,7 @@ .PHONY: clean mostlyclean distclean maintainer-clean maintainer-clean distclean:: - rm -f octMakefile octave-bug Makeconf config.cache \ + rm -f octMakefile octave-bug octave-config Makeconf config.cache \ config.h config.log config.status Makerules.f77 mk-oct-links \ mkoctfile Makefrag.f77 @@ -216,7 +223,7 @@ echo $(canonical_host_type) > ARCH .PHONY: ARCH -binary-dist: VERSION ARCH octave-bug dist-info-files +binary-dist: VERSION ARCH octave-bug octave-config dist-info-files echo octave-$(version)-$(canonical_host_type) > .fname rm -rf `cat .fname` mkdir `cat .fname`